PHP前端开发

js中箭头函数的写法

百变鹏仔 2天前 #JavaScript
文章标签 箭头
箭头函数是一种简写函数语法,写法为:(parameters) => expression,特点包括简洁、使用词法作用域绑定,无自己的 this 绑定。与传统函数相比,箭头函数更简洁、词法作用域绑定,无 this 绑定。箭头函数通常用于回调函数、简洁函数和词法作用域的函数。

JavaScript 箭头函数的写法

箭头函数是 JavaScript 中引入的一种简写函数语法,它可以让代码更简洁、易读。

写法

箭头函数的写法如下:

(parameters) => expression

其中:

示例

以下是一个箭头函数的示例:

const sum = (a, b) => a + b;

这个函数接受两个参数 a 和 b,并返回它们的和。

特点

箭头函数具有一些特点:

与传统函数的比较

下表比较了箭头函数和传统函数:

特征箭头函数传统函数
语法(parameters) => expressionfunction (parameters) { ... }
简洁性更简洁更冗长
作用域词法动态
this 绑定继承外层函数自己的 this 绑定

何时使用箭头函数

箭头函数通常用于以下情况: